'Night of Nosferatu' Creeps into WorkShop Theatre 9/28
by BWW News Desk
- Sep 10, 2007
The battle between life and death is played out in Rabbit Hole Ensemble's world premiere production of The Night of Nosferatu. Written by Stanton Wood and based on the F.W. Murnau silent film Nosferatu and Bram Stoker's novel Dracula, the work will be directed by Edward Elefterion and will begin performances on September 28th at the WorkShop Theatre.

Will Greer Theatricum Announces 2007 Summer Season
by BWW News Desk
- Mar 27, 2007
The Will Geer Theatricum Botanicum, in Topanga, CA, has announced its 2007 Summer Repertory Season. The four main stage plays set for the season include Shakespeare's The Tempest (June 3 - September 30); and the returning A Midsummer Night's Dream (June 9 - July 21 and Sept 2 - 30); Noel Coward's Blithe Spirit (June 30 - September 29); and the world premiere of Ellen Geer's adaptation of Bram Stoker's Dracula (July 28 - September 29).
